  <description>&lt;p&gt;Outgoing Florida Rep. Ted Yoho was elected to Congress in 2012 and is leaving the House at the end of the year. Yoho is making good on his self-imposed limit to only serve four terms.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Over the past eight years, the former veterinarian has weathered controversy, challenged leaders in both parties and reached across the aisle to strike deals on key legislation.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;In our wide-ranging discussion, Yoho discusses his most recent controversy (&lt;a href="https://thehill.com/homenews/house/508259-ocaasio-cortez-accosted-by-gop-lawmaker-over-remarks-that-kind-of"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ener"&gt;involving popular progressive Rep.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ez aka AOC)&lt;/a&gt;, defying odds and aspects he will miss most once his term in the House ends. &lt;/p&gt;
